Former NBA Athlete Malik Beasley Enters Not Guilty Plea Amidst Federal Gambling Probe
前NBA球員 Malik Beasley 面對聯邦賭博調查,否認所有指控
Introduction
Malik Beasley, a former professional basketball player, has pleaded not guilty to federal charges involving the manipulation of athletic performance for gambling purposes.

Main Body
The legal proceedings commenced in the Eastern District of New York, where Beasley and sports agent Paolo Zamorano were arraigned. The indictment alleges that Beasley engaged in the systematic alteration of his on-court statistics during the 2024 season while affiliated with the Milwaukee Bucks. This manipulation was purportedly designed to facilitate fraudulent wagers, thereby generating illicit profits for third parties and mitigating Beasley's personal financial liabilities. Specifically, the government contends that Beasley coordinated with former teammate Ed Davis to influence rebound totals in multiple contests, including games against the Los Angeles Clippers and the Cleveland Cavaliers.

These allegations are situated within a broader federal investigation into sports wagering, which has resulted in over three dozen arrests. The scope of this probe encompasses various high-profile figures, including Terry Rozier and Chauncey Billups, and involves conspiracies ranging from the rigging of high-stakes poker games to the exploitation of nonpublic information. The investigation further implicates associates of four organized crime families and has led to the prior guilty plea of Damon Jones, who is identified as a co-conspirator in the current proceedings against Beasley.

Defense counsel Jason Goldman has asserted the presumption of innocence and suggested that the case reflects a systemic issue regarding the proliferation of the gambling industry. Beasley's financial instability, characterized by multi-million dollar gambling losses and various civil judgments, is cited by prosecutors as the primary motivation for the alleged conduct. Following the arraignment, Beasley was released on a $100,000 bond, co-signed by his parents, under strict prohibitions against gambling and contacting co-defendants.

Conclusion
Beasley and Zamorano remain out on bond and are scheduled for a status conference on August 6.

The Architecture of Legal Formalism: Precision vs. Ambiguity
To ascend from B2 to C2, a student must move beyond meaning and enter the realm of register. The provided text is a masterclass in Legalistic Nominalization—the process of turning actions into abstract nouns to create an objective, distanced, and authoritative tone.
🧩 The 'Cold' Syntax of the Indictment
Observe how the text avoids simple verbs. A B2 learner says: "Beasley changed his stats to make money." A C2 practitioner employs Nominal Clusters:
"...the systematic alteration of his on-court statistics... to facilitate fraudulent wagers... thereby generating illicit profits... and mitigating personal financial liabilities."
Linguistic Breakdown:
- Systematic alteration (instead of "changed regularly"): Shifts the focus from the person to the method.
- Mitigating liabilities (instead of "paying off debts"): Uses a Latinate root (mitigare) to elevate the register to a professional, judicial level.
⚖️ The Nuance of 'Purportedly' and 'Allegedly'
At the C2 level, you must master Epistemic Modality—how we express the degree of certainty. In legal English, the writer must avoid stating a crime as a fact until a verdict is reached.
- Purportedly: Used when something is claimed to be true, but there is an underlying suspicion of falsehood.
- Contends: A high-level substitute for "says" or "argues," implying a formal position in a dispute.
